    Old mill and market town with interesting architecture, galleries, churches and history. Lots of lovely quaint shops. Market stalls Wednesday and Saturday including an old covered market. Impressive old war memorial in the centre. Very friendly and helpful people. Lots of eating and drinking places maintaining their old features. Beautiful, well maintained parks with hilly features and variety of trees and vegetation. Easy access to the Pennines, Peak District, Potteries and other towns and country pubs.
